Infinia 7230
6.4 Billion Byte (=6.0GB): PV1029U-06A
PROCESSOR
Intel Pentium
233Mhz
(3.3v) w/VRT
Yes
MMX Technology
Yes
External data bus width
64-bit
External data/address bus speed
66MHz
Integrated Coprocessor
Yes
Processor Cache
32KB: (16KB code; 16KB data)
Socket: (321-pin Socket 7 ZIF)
Yes
LEVEL 2 (L2) CACHE
Yes: 256KB
Data Bus Width/Address Bus Width
64-bit/24-bit
Local Clock Bus Speed
66 MHz
DATA RAM:
32k x 32k Pipeline Burst SRAM
Yes
Access time
8 nsec
SYSTEM ARCHITECTURE
PCI BUS (V2.1): (32-bit, 33mhz)
Connecting devices: Video, PCI slots
ISA BUS: (16-bit, 8.33mhz)
Connecting devices: FDD, HDD, CD-ROM, Keyboard, Sound, ISA slots
MEMORY:
SDRAM
Standard
64 MB
Maximum
256MB
Speed
9.5 ns
ECC/Parity Support
No
Data bus width/Local clock bus speed
64 bit/66 MHz
Socket Type:
(2) 168-pin DIMM sockets
BIOS
(2Mbit FLASH EEPROM)
256KB Capacity
Supported Standards
PnP (v1.0a), APM (v1.2), POST, DCC2, DPMS, VESA (v.2.0)
EPA energy Star Compliant
Yes
VIDEO
Video Memory: SGRAM (2 x 1MB)
2 MB
Speed
12ns
Data Bus Width/Clock Speed
64-bit/66 Mhz
VESA Feature connector
Yes: Supports 40-pin or 26-pin VESA feature connector
Graphic Controller
Yes: Supports DPMS Power Managment, Plug and Play compliant
PCI (v.2.1) Bus Architecture
Yes: 33 MHz Bus Clock Speed
Controller Chip
ATI Rage II +
64-bit BitBLT Engine
Yes
2D Supported Features
BitBLT, Hardware Cursor, DirectDraw
3D Supported Features
Performance
30 Million pixels/sec
Triangle Setup
0.2 Million pixels/sec
Modeling
Fogging
Shading
Gouraud shading
Rendering (w/4K texture cache)
Texture mapping (1024 x 1024), Bilinear,Trilinear, MIP mapping
Z-Buffering
Yes
Alpha-blending
Yes
Direct3D support
Yes
Digital Video Accelerator
YUV Color Space Conversion
Off-loads conversion from CPU for higher performance full motion video
without compromising picture quality or frame rate.
Scaling/ Interpolation
Yes: vertical & horizontal
Motion Compensation
Yes
